Code C1662 Toyota Description

This Diagnostic Trouble Code (DTC) is stored when the Parking Assist ECU judges that the temperature has increased to a point that can cause a malfunction of the parking assist ECU.

What are the Possible Causes of the DTC C1662 Toyota?

  • Faulty Parking Assist ECU
  • Parking Assist ECU harness is open or shorted
  • Parking Assist ECU circuit poor electrical connection

How to Fix the DTC C1662 Toyota?

Review the 'Possible Causes' above and visually examine the corresponding wiring harness and connectors. Check for damaged components and inspect connector pins for signs of being broken, bent, pushed out, or corroded.

What is the Cost to Diagnose the Code?

Labor: 1.0

To diagnose the C1662 Toyota code, it typically requires 1.0 hour of labor. Rates vary by location, vehicle, and shop. Many shops charge between $80–$150 per hour; dealerships and metro areas may be higher, independents may be lower.
